大家好,今天小编关注到一个比较有意思的话题,就是关于python编程窗口简陋的问题,于是小编就整理了2个相关介绍Python编程窗口简陋的解答,让我们一起看看吧。
geany和pycharm哪个好用?
Geany好用
Geany是一个小巧的使用GTK+2开发的跨平台的开源集成开发环境,以GPL许可证分发源代码,是免费的自由软件。当前版本:1.36。
它支持基本的语法高亮、代码自动完成、调用提示、插件扩展。支持文件类型:C,CPP,Java,Python,PHP,HTML,DocBook,Perl,LaTeX 和 Bash。该软件小巧、启动迅速,缺点是界面简陋、功能简单。
为什么Vim这样早期的编辑器一直流行?
说到底还是心理上的问题。
把vim用出花儿来才能凸显他是“大牛”…
因为菜鸟一般玩不转,所以一些高不成低不就的程序员反而是最喜欢vim的。
当然,还有一个心理就是不愿意接受新事物,其实现在像VS或者开源的eclipse这些IDE已经足够用了,只是需要做相应的配置,并不是像10年前那样low,各种不支持、不兼容。与此类似的就像当初xp之争,一大帮“老”程序员始终如一的认为xp是经典、是唯一,直到xp撑不住当下的应用、系统了才肯妥协换win7或者win10,一样的道理,并不是其它系统不好用,而是他们不习惯用,也不愿意在新系统提供的功能上培养新的习惯,所以我说他们是“老”程序员,而不是“老程序员”,这个“老”不是经验丰富的老,而是陈旧、不愿意跟上变化的老。
作为一个老码农,也用过vim。
vim是比不上现代IDE。但是在终端服务器上要编辑代码时,能熟练地使用vim是很重要的。
vim在终端比其他编辑器强大得多,特别是在服务器上。
在编写代码时有些程序员喜欢用Vim,熟练后效率还是很高的,而且可以脱离鼠标
先下结论:因为VIM是一款专业软件,它并不对普通用户友好,而在专业领域它就是最好用的。
你以为的可能是下面这样的:
其实他有可能是这样的:
还有可能是这样的:
电脑终端不一定有图形界面,那么只能像黑客那样通过一个命令终端连接上去,最后你看到画面会像这样:
没错,VIM就是在这种环境下最好用的编辑器,你甚至不需要鼠标,就能达到媲美图形界面的操作效率。这么精简高效的编辑器,怎么会不得到广大开发者的喜爱呢!
我是科技领域作者@经纬科技谈
喜欢我回答的朋友欢迎点赞和评论
想了解更多科技资讯,请关注我
Vim一直流行说明它好用。
Vim本身并不是一成不变的,每个版本的更新要么解决上个版本的bug要么提供一些新的功能。
最早期的vim就已经考虑到了扩展性,经过这么多年的发展,Vim的插件体系已经非常完善,基本上你遇到的问题别人都遇到过且可能已经把这个问题的解决封装成插件,大部分时候插件作者考虑的更加全面,每个插件会解决一类问题。
2、Vim、Linux、Unix、开源的插件、脚本等的扩展程度是封闭式IDE比不了的。Vim唯一比不上IDE的无非就是Vim基于terminal,UI确实简陋了一些。
3、Vim上手慢,熟练使用需要很长时间,精通之后其配置的个性化要比IDE好得多。
4、VIM提供了10类共48个寄存器,提供了无与伦比的寄存功能。可以说不会合理运用寄存器,会让Vim使用效率明显下降一些
寄存器操作在编辑代码是非常有用,比如
5、global、excute、events等,这些也只是Vim的表面功夫,很多内置的状态和操作函数就比这些要更深入一层,Vim在这方面的强大自然无须多言。
其代码编辑思想和IDE模式完全不同,习惯了基于桌面的展示编辑方式的人是很难习惯的。Vim提供的文件间跳转、文件内跳转、模式匹配替换等是IDE没有的。但Vim的单行内跳转超级烂。
这时,VIM相较于各种IDE的优劣就非常明显了。
到此,以上就是小编对于python编程窗口简陋的问题就介绍到这了,希望介绍关于python编程窗口简陋的2点解答对大家有用。